A Dinner For Elizabeth

A dinner dance will be held to raise money for a seven year old local girl in need of help.

Elizabeth was born a healthy, happy baby. All was fine until her check-up at one year old. The doctors told her parents (Lali and John)the baby had elevated liver numbers and her kidneys seemed abnormal. Elizabeth was then tested and treated in many hospitals from state to state and country to country. But nobody could give them a diagnosis or a cause. Elizabeth became very ill and needed dialysis, which her mother did every night. Lali remains to this day Elizabeth's 24-hour nurse. Her life depends on daily medications (11 of them). Her final diagnosis is Tubulo-Interstitial Nephritis and Hepatic Fibrosis. Her liver function continues to deteroirate and she will need a combined liver and kidney transplant in the immediate future to save her life. She remians on the emergency waiting list for pediatric organ donation.

The dinner dance will be held Friday, July 10th at 7 pm at the East Dover Firehouse, 629 Fischer Blvd. in Toms River. Tickets are $40 each. All proceeds will go directly to Elizabeth and her family. Stafford/Toms River UNICO, an Italian-American service organization, is sponsoring the event
